Conquering Data Gaps
In the realm of data science, missing values can pose a formidable challenge. These gaps in our datasets can skewer analysis, rendering results unreliable and limiting insights. Fortunately, a variety of imputation strategies exist to addressthis predicament. From simple mean/median/mode substitution to more sophisticated techniques like regression imputation, data scientists can carefully select the most appropriate method based on the nature of their data and the goals of their analysis.
By mastering these imputation techniques, we can transform incomplete datasets into valuable assets, unlocking the full potential of our model development.
Boost Your Model Performance: The Power of Data Cleaning and Transformation
Raw data is often messy and flawed, hindering model performance. A robust data cleaning and transformation process can significantly enhance your model's ability to learn and generate accurate predictions.
Cleaning involves identifying and handling inconsistencies while transformation modifies data into a optimal format for your model. Methods such as encoding categorical variables, scaling numerical features, and handling missing values can substantially improve model accuracy and effectiveness.
By investing in comprehensive data cleaning and transformation, you can unlock the full potential of your models and achieve optimal results.
Real-World Data Challenges: Common Pitfalls and Solutions
Leveraging genuine world data presents a plethora of advantages for organizations. However, it also poses several recurring challenges that can impede success if not addressed effectively. One of the most prevalent pitfalls is data heterogeneity. Data collected from various sources often lacks a unified format or schema, leading to discrepancies and unreliable insights.
Another substantial challenge is data accuracy. Real-world data can be prone to errors, omissions, and duplication. Ensuring data validity requires robust verification processes. Furthermore, retrieving real-world data can be difficult, particularly when dealing with private information or strict regulations.
Overcoming these obstacles requires a multi-faceted methodology. Implementing standardized data schemas, conducting thorough reliability checks, and establishing secure records management practices are essential steps. Utilizing advanced technologies such as machine learning can also automate data processing and boost the precision of insights derived from real-world data.
